Competitive exclusion is most likely to occur between two (A) closely related species occupying different niches (B) closely rel

ated species occupying the same niche (C) related species occupying different habitats (D) unrelated species occupying different niches (E) populations of the same species
Biology
1 answer:
labwork [276]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

Closely related species occupying the same niche.

Explanation:

Competitive exclusion principle states that the two species cannot exist together if they share the same resources. The one species completely exclude the other species from their niche.

Competitive exclusion principle generally occurs between the species that occupy the same niche and are closely related with each other. The competitive exclusion principle first explained between the species <em>P. aurelia </em>and <em>P. caudatum.</em>

Thus, the correct answer is option (B).

The hormone _______________ is released from the pancreas when blood glucose is elevated above a normal range.
Viktor [21]
<span>The hormone INSULIN is released from the pancreas when blood glucose is elevated above a normal range.

This hormone regulates your blood sugar level. When your blood glucose is elevated above a normal range, the insulin is released from the pancreas. It then attaches itself to the cells and signals them to absorb the excess sugar from the blood stream. 

If your blood sugar level is low, insulin signals the release of stored sugar to the blood stream to maintain the normal level of your blood glucose.</span>
